These lakes offer anglers access to all 4 of the major game fish of Northern Canada. Giant pike and monstrous lake trout inhabit these waters and the lake has produced well over a thousand Master Angler entries.

Stevens/Nicklin is the North Seal at its finest. The fishing waters are a combination of 3 lake systems interconnected and offer everything from large bays to moving rapids to deep holes to large weed beds. This system stretches over 21 miles from tip to tip.

Two over-sized cabins beckon over a beautiful sand beach, overlooking Nicklin Lake. For comfort, guests will think they are staying at a main lodge with all the amenities available at this outpost. Each cabin sleeps four, featuring spacious living areas with sofas and loveseats, separate bedrooms with hotel style beds, comforters, linens and dressers, fully modern bathrooms with hot and cold water, along with a complete kitchenette with electric fridge, stove, cookware and utensils. All food is provided. Satellite phone is available at this location.

Burnie Lake Outpost, known for it's ferocious trophy Pike and Long Lake, an 18 mile-long section of the North Seal River system that features all 4 – huge pike and trout, walleye, and arctic grayling - in unbelievable quantities. Ganglers’ ATV transports you over to Long Lake quickly. Both lakes are distinctly different and special, offering the best of the North Seal fishery.

Bain Lake Outpost sits on a major junction of the North Seal River, one of Manitoba's greatest watersheds.

Through Bain and it's connected sister lake Belsham, the North Seal connects with 5 other river systems on its way to Hudson Bay.

Guests will enjoy over 30 miles of virgin waters, most of it never having seen the lure of a fisherman. Bain was formerly a private, rarely used camp hosting no more than 15 anglers a year. Bain has produced Lake Trout up to 50 lbs, Walleye up to 8 lbs., Grayling up to 4 lbs 11 oz and Northern Pike up to 38 lbs.
 

Frontier Outposts
The deluxe outposts at Bain, Stevens, and Burnie rival and surpass many main lodges, with ice machines, Satellite phones, custom boats , etc. and certainly don't qualify as rustic. Guests now have that option with the new rustic outpost camp on a lake that is already legendary with many previous guests, Clifton Lake.

It has a great mix of every type of water and structure imaginable. This lake has been featured on TV with the In-Fishermen, Walkers Cay, North American Fishermen, and Cabelas. It also offers access to Wilke Lake, another large lake. The countryside is gorgeous, almost park-like, with a large sand esker running through the middle of the lake and an abundance of wildlife.

Offering the best of the North Seal, Clifton Lake Outpost is already a legendary camp.
